Command: install-deps
Auto-install all missing dev dependencies. Safe to re-run — skips anything already installed.
bash scripts/install_deps.sh
Installs (only if missing):
Homebrew (macOS)
Xcode Command Line Tools (macOS — needed for Cython build_ext)
Miniconda (conda)
Node.js v22 (via nvm, Homebrew, or installs nvm)
pnpm (via npm or Homebrew)
Git
Docker Desktop (macOS — via Homebrew cask or opens download page)
Options:
--check # check only, don't install anything
--conda # only install conda
--node # only install node + nvm
--pnpm # only install pnpm
After installing, restart your terminal (or source ~/.zshrc) to apply PATH changes, then run check_env.sh to confirm.
Command: select-branches
Interactively pick a branch for each repo, checkout, and save to .dev-branches.
bash scripts/select_branches.sh
Non-interactive options:
# Use development for all
bash scripts/select_branches.sh --defaults
# Specify each branch
bash scripts/select_branches.sh \
--hummingbot development \
--gateway core-2.7 \
--api development
Branch selections are saved to $WORKSPACE/.dev-branches and automatically loaded by install_all.sh, build_all.sh, and verify_build.sh.
Command: install-all
Install all three repos in the correct order. Requires select-branches first (or pass --defaults).
bash scripts/install_all.sh
What it does (in order):
Removes solders from environment.yml (pip-only)
make install in hummingbot → conda env hummingbot
pip install solders>=0.19.0 into hummingbot env
pnpm install && pnpm build && pnpm run setup:with-defaults for gateway
conda env create for hummingbot-api
pip install -e <hummingbot_dir> --no-deps → wires local source into API env
Options:
--skip-hbot # skip hummingbot conda install
--skip-gateway # skip gateway pnpm install
--skip-api # skip hummingbot-api install
--no-local-hbot # use PyPI hummingbot in API env instead of local source

Command: setup-hummingbot
Install Hummingbot from source on the development branch.
Step 1: Check prereqs
bash scripts/check_env.sh
Step 2: Checkout development branch
cd <HUMMINGBOT_DIR>
git fetch origin
git checkout development
git pull origin development
Step 3: Remove solders from environment.yml (pip-only package)
sed -i '''/solders/d' setup/environment.yml 2>/dev/null || sed -i '/solders/d' setup/environment.yml
Step 4: Install conda environment
make install
This creates the hummingbot conda env. Takes 3-10 minutes on first run.
Step 5: Install solders via pip (not on conda)
conda run -n hummingbot pip install "solders>=0.19.0"
Interpreting output
Output
Meaning
Next step
conda develop . succeeds
Dev install registered
Proceed
PackagesNotFoundError: solders
Forgot step 3
Run sed + reinstall
Error: Conda is not found
conda not in PATH
source ~/.zshrc or install Anaconda
build_ext errors
Missing build tools
Install Xcode CLT: xcode-select --install

Command: run-hummingbot
Run the Hummingbot CLI from source.
cd <HUMMINGBOT_DIR>
conda activate hummingbot
./bin/hummingbot_quickstart.py
Or via make:
cd <HUMMINGBOT_DIR>
make run
Note: This opens the interactive Hummingbot CLI. Use exit to quit.
To run with a specific config:
make run ARGS="--config-file-name conf_pure_mm_1.yml"
Command: build-hummingbot
Build a Hummingbot wheel and/or Docker image from source.
Build wheel (for local pip installs)
cd <HUMMINGBOT_DIR>
conda activate hummingbot
pip install build wheel # if not already installed
python -m build --wheel --no-isolation
Wheel is output to dist/hummingbot-*.whl.
Important: The wheel must be built with Python 3.12 to match hummingbot-api's environment.

Command: setup-api-dev
Configure Hummingbot API to use a local Hummingbot source build instead of the PyPI package.
This lets you make changes to Hummingbot and immediately test them via the API without rebuilding Docker images.
Step 1: Install hummingbot-api conda environment
cd <HUMMINGBOT_API_DIR>
make install
This creates the hummingbot-api conda env with the PyPI version of hummingbot.
Step 2: Install local Hummingbot into hummingbot-api env
Option A — Editable install (recommended for active development):
conda run -n hummingbot-api pip install -e <HUMMINGBOT_DIR> --no-deps
Changes to hummingbot source are reflected immediately (no reinstall needed).
Option B — Wheel install (for testing a specific build):
# First build the wheelcd <HUMMINGBOT_DIR> && conda run -n hummingbot python setup.py bdist_wheel
# Install into hummingbot-api env
conda run -n hummingbot-api pip install <HUMMINGBOT_DIR>/dist/hummingbot-*.whl --force-reinstall --no-deps
Step 3: Verify local version is active
conda run -n hummingbot-api python -c "import hummingbot; print(hummingbot.__file__)"
Should print a path inside <HUMMINGBOT_DIR>, not site-packages.
Step 4: Install solders
conda run -n hummingbot-api pip install "solders>=0.19.0"
Interpreting output
Output
Meaning
Path inside your hummingbot dir
✅ Local source active
Path inside anaconda3/.../site-packages
❌ Still using PyPI version
ImportError: No module named hummingbot
pip install failed — retry
Command: run-api-dev
Run Hummingbot API from source with hot-reload, using local Hummingbot.
Step 1: Start infrastructure (postgres + EMQX via Docker)
cd <HUMMINGBOT_API_DIR>
docker compose up emqx postgres -d
Verify they're healthy:
docker compose ps
Step 2: Run the API with uvicorn hot-reload
cd <HUMMINGBOT_API_DIR>
conda run --no-capture-output -n hummingbot-api uvicorn main:app --reload
Or via make:
make run
API is available at http://localhost:8000
Swagger UI at http://localhost:8000/docs
What hot-reload means: Changes to *.py files in hummingbot-api are applied immediately. Changes to hummingbot source (editable install) are also picked up on reload.
